Types of Reactions and Symptoms
leqembi can cause two types of brain changes detected on mri: amyloid-related imaging abnormality with edema (ARIA-E)—swelling in brain tissue—and amyloid-related imaging abnormality with microhemorrhages (ARIA-H)—tiny bleeds. In the CLARITY-AD trial, 21% of Leqembi recipients developed ARIA-E and 17% developed ARIA-H, compared to 9% and 3% respectively in the placebo group. Most people with ARIA have no symptoms and discover it only through scheduled MRI monitoring.
When symptoms do occur, they may include sudden headache (especially at the back of the head), confusion, memory loss, disorientation to time or place, vision changes, nausea, or difficulty speaking. These warrant immediate medical evaluation, not home management. Symptoms typically appear within the first few months of treatment, though they can develop later.
Who Is at Higher Risk
Carriers of the APOE4 gene—inherited from one or both parents—face notably elevated risk of developing ARIA. People with two copies of APOE4 (homozygous) have the highest risk. Other factors that increase susceptibility include older age, baseline presence of amyloid on brain imaging, high amyloid burden, and concurrent use of blood-thinning medications.
Your doctor should review your genetic status, age, imaging results, and medications before starting Leqembi. Having APOE4 does not mean you will develop ARIA or that you cannot safely take Leqembi—only that the risk is higher and requires closer monitoring. Your prescriber will determine eligibility based on these factors and the FDA prescribing label criteria.
Monitoring Requirements and What to Report
Leqembi requires MRI surveillance to detect ARIA before symptoms develop. You will need a baseline MRI before treatment begins and periodic MRI scans during infusions to screen for brain changes. Your care team will schedule these at specific intervals—typically every few months early in treatment.
Some infusion centers now offer home-based IV administration to reduce burden, but MRI monitoring remains essential. Between MRI scans, watch for and immediately report headaches that are new or different from your usual headaches, confusion or memory lapses that seem worse than baseline cognitive decline, vision problems, difficulty speaking, nausea, or vomiting. A "symptom diary" can help track what is normal for you versus what is new. Call your neurologist or infusion center at the first sign of these changes rather than waiting for your next appointment.
Medical Management of ARIA
If ARIA is detected on MRI without symptoms, your doctor may pause or slow the infusion schedule to allow your brain to stabilize, then restart at a lower dose or slower rate. If ARIA causes symptoms, the infusion is typically stopped until symptoms improve and MRI confirms stability, then may restart under close monitoring. Treatment with corticosteroids may be needed to reduce brain swelling, especially for ARIA-E.
The goal is to balance the cognitive benefit of Leqembi against the risks of imaging abnormalities and symptoms. This is an individual decision made with your neurologist. Some patients continue treatment after dose adjustment or pause; others decide the risk is not acceptable and discontinue. Real-world outcome data shows most patients who experience managed ARIA continue to benefit from cognitive slowing, but outcomes vary.
Practical Steps Before and During Treatment
Before starting Leqembi IQLIK, request your APOE4 genotype status from your neurologist and ask how your risk factors affect your personal risk estimate. Confirm that a baseline MRI is scheduled before your first dose and that follow-up scans are calendared. If you take aspirin, warfarin, or other anticoagulants, discuss this with your prescriber, as these may increase ARIA-H risk.
During treatment, keep MRI appointments even if you feel well—imaging abnormalities can develop silently. Maintain a list of any new headaches, cognitive changes, or vision shifts to report at infusions or between doses. Ask your care team for a 24-hour hotline number or emergency contact protocol so you know who to call if you develop sudden neurological symptoms at home. Write down your MRI results and ARIA status so you can understand your own imaging findings and discuss them with your neurologist.
Frequently Asked Questions
Is an "injection reaction" different from ARIA?
Yes. A traditional injection reaction (rash, breathing trouble, immediate swelling) is extremely rare with Leqembi. ARIA is a delayed brain change that develops over weeks or months and is detected on MRI, not felt as an acute reaction. Most patients have ARIA on imaging but no symptoms at all.
If I have APOE4, should I avoid Leqembi?
Not automatically. APOE4 increases risk but does not make treatment unsafe. Your neurologist will weigh your cognitive decline, age, imaging results, and APOE4 status to help you decide. Many APOE4 carriers safely complete Leqembi treatment with standard monitoring.
What happens if I develop symptoms during treatment?
Contact your infusion center or neurologist immediately. Treatment will be paused to allow your brain to stabilize, confirmed by MRI, and possibly restarted at a lower dose if benefits outweigh risks. Most symptoms improve with dose adjustment or brief treatment pause.
How long do I need MRI scans?
You need a baseline MRI before treatment and periodic scans during the infusion phase (typically months 1–18). After infusions end, the schedule depends on your MRI results and your neurologist's judgment, but monitoring is part of standard care for as long as you are on treatment.
